Fantastic Plugins for A Successful Blog

For the benefit of my dear friends who are just starting out in their blogging venture (and also to all my dear readers), I have put together a table of the plugins that I am currently using which I find useful.

Plugin

Version

Description

Akismet

2.1.8

Akismet checks your comments against the Akismet web service to see if they look like spam or not. You need a WordPress.com API key to use it. You can review the spam it catches under “Comments.” To show off your Akismet stats just put <?php akismet_counter(); ?> in your template. See also: WP Stats plugin. By Matt Mullenweg.

Atomic Blogging Autosubmitter

1.1

Autosubmits Your Blog Post To Onlywire When published By Alvin Phang.

Flickr Photo Album

1.0.2

This plugin will retrieve your Flickr photos and allow you to easily add your photos to your posts. Configure… By Joe Tan.

Future Calendar

1.0

A simple plugin that utalizes a modified get_calendar function that shows what dates have a future post scheduled in a calendar format, and makes it easy to change the current timestamp. Temperature Functionality and some tweaks by Flavio Jarabeck (www.InternetDrops.com.br) By Aaron Harun.

Global Translator

1.0.6

Automatically translates a blog in fourteen different languages (English, French, Italian, German, Portuguese, Spanish, Japanese, Korean, Chinese, Arabic, Russian, Greek, Dutch, Norwegian) by wrapping four different online translation engines (Google Translation Engine, Babelfish Translation Engine, FreeTranslations.com, Promt). After uploading this plugin click ‘Activate’ (to the right) and then afterwards you must visit the options page and enter your blog language to enable the translator. By Davide Pozza.

Google XML Sitemaps

3.1.0.1

This plugin will generate a sitemaps.org compatible sitemap of your WordPress blog which is supported by Ask.com, Google, MSN Search and YAHOO. Configuration Page By Arne Brachhold.

HeadSpace2

3.5.5

Meta-data manager on steroids, allowing complete control over all SEO needs such as keywords/tags, titles, description, stylesheets, and many other goodies. By John Godley.

Lijit Search

1.01

Search Powered Web Applications for Publishers. Click here to configure the Lijit Plugin. By Crowd Favorite for Lijit Networks Inc..

MyAvatars

0.2b

This plugin allows you to add MyBlogLog.com avatars to Wordpress comments. By Andrea Micheloni & Napolux.

Official StatCounter Plugin

1.0

Adds the StatCounter tracking code to your blog. After uploading this plugin click ‘Activate’ (to the right) and then afterwards you must visit the options page and enter your StatCounter Project Info to enable logging. By Aodhan Cullen.

Post Layout

1.3.1

Adds HTML o javascript code before, after or in the middle of the content of pages or posts without modify the theme. For any problem or question write me: satollo@gmail.com. By Satollo.

Related Posts

2.02

Returns a list of the related entries based on active/passive keyword matches. By Alexander Malov & Mike Lu.

ShareThis

2.3

Let your visitors share a post/page with others. Supports e-mail and posting to social bookmarking sites. Configuration options are here. Questions on configuration, etc.? Make sure to read the README. By ShareThis and Crowd Favorite (crowdfavorite.com).

Subscribe To Comments

2.1.2

Allows readers to receive notifications of new comments that are posted to an entry. Based on version 1 from Scriptygoddess By Mark Jaquith.

Twitter Tools

1.5b3

A complete integration between your WordPress blog and Twitter. Bring your tweets into your blog and pass your blog posts to Twitter. Configure your settings here. By Alex King.

Wordpress Automatic Upgrade

1.2.2

Wordpress Automatic Upgrade allows a user to automatically upgrade the wordpress installation to the latest one provided by wordpress.org using the 5 steps provided in the wordpress upgrade instructions. Go to Wordpress Automatic Upgrade to upgrade your installation Thanks to Ronald Huereca for making the plugin run in automatic mode. By Keith Dsouza.

WordPress Database Backup

2.2.1

On-demand backup of your WordPress database. Navigate to Manage ? Backup to get started. By Austin Matzko.

WP-Footnotes

3.3

Allows a user to easily add footnotes to a post. By Simon Elvery.
